Moreton-In-Marsh is a region situated within the Cotswolds Area of Outstanding Natural Beauty, characterized by rolling hills, picturesque villages, and a network of quiet country roads and trails. The landscape offers varied terrain, from gentle valleys to more undulating sections, making it suitable for a range of outdoor pursuits. The area's natural features, including ancient woodlands and the meandering River Evenlode, provide a scenic backdrop for several sports like road cycling, hiking, touring cycling, jogging, and more.

Yes, Moreton-In-Marsh is well-suited for road cycling, with 95 dedicated road cycling routes. These routes connect to other Cotswold villages and often utilize sections of the historic Roman Fosse Way. For detailed information, consult the Road Cycling Routes around Moreton-In-Marsh guide.
Moreton-In-Marsh offers 59 hiking routes through the surrounding countryside. Trails include local paths like the 'Moreton Eight' and sections of the long-distance Monarch's Way. The Hiking around Moreton-In-Marsh guide provides further details.

Notable natural features and landmarks include the Cotswolds AONB, rolling hills, and the River Evenlode. The Batsford Arboretum, Four Shire Stone, and Broadway Tower are also significant points of interest. Wolford Wood provides a peaceful retreat for nature lovers.
